Par station offers a variety of facilities to ensure a comfortable travel experience. The ticket office is open from 07:00 to 14:30 weekdays and 08:00 to 14:30 on Saturdays, although note that it remains closed on Sundays. Ticket machines are available for purchasing and collecting tickets, though surprisingly, tickets purchased online can't be collected at the station. For those who rely on smartcards, Par issues them but lacks smartcard validators.
Accessibility is taken into consideration with step-free access available to Platform 1 for southbound services. Platforms accessing other destinations are not step-free, accessed via stairs. The station provides supportive facilities like induction loops and ramps for easy boarding. However, accessible toilets are not available at this location.
Once you arrive, traveling from Par to your next destination is effortless. Rail replacement service bus stops are conveniently located on Eastcliffe road, providing transport to and from key locations such as Plymouth or Penzance. Though taxis are not stationed at the facility, several bus routes serve the station, making it simple for onward travel. The station offers a comprehensive range of amenities to ensure a comfortable experience for every traveler. The ticket office is open from 5:30 AM to 12:20 AM on weekdays and 7:36 AM to 12:20 AM on Sundays. Ticket machines are conveniently located throughout the station, and the presence of smartcard facilities makes purchasing and collecting tickets efficient. Accessibility is a priority with step-free access available, supported by lifts for easy platform navigation.
Helpline services provide much-needed assistance, available up to two hours before your journey, ensuring all travelers can move with confidence. The station also features essential services like CCTV for safety, refreshment facilities, and a convenience store for light shopping. Though luggage storage isn't available, the station provides seating areas for relaxation while you wait for your train.
Birkenhead Hamilton Square is excellently connected to various modes of transport, creating a seamless travel experience. The rail replacement service is accessible from Hamilton Street, ensuring alternatives whenever required. For those looking to transition to road travel, taxis are available, with more information accessible on traintaxi.co.uk.
Local bus links enhance connectivity, providing options to continue your journey beyond the train network. Travelers can visit the Merseytravel website or contact Traveline for more bus route information. Furthermore, if your travels involve the skies, Liverpool John Lennon Airport is within reach by bus, with Combined Rail and bus tickets simplifying the travel process.
